FHSU Women Jump to No. 3 in Second Release of NCAA Region Rankings

FHSU SPORTS INFORMATION DEPARTMENT

After wins over the former No. 3 and No. 4 ranked teams in the region last week, Fort Hays State jumped two spots to No. 3 in the second release of the NCAA Central Region Rankings released Wednesday (Oct. 26).

Fort Hays State, now 12-3-1 overall, was No. 5 in the first release of the rankings last week, but defeated then No. 3 Northeastern State and No. 4 Central Oklahoma in Hays to make the move in the latest release. The Tigers also are the only team to defeat Minot State, the current No. 2 ranked team, this year. Minot State is 12-1-1 overall.

Central Missouri remains the No. 1 ranked team in the region with an overall record of 14-1. Minnesota State made a big move in the rankings this week, jumping four spots to No. 4. Northeastern State and Central Oklahoma dropped to No. 5 and No. 6 respectively. Bemidji State remained No. 7 and Missouri Western moved into the rankings at No. 8.

Fort Hays State and Central Missouri are tied for first in MIAA play, both at 8-1. The conference regular season title will be determined this week as FHSU plays at Nebraska-Kearney and returns home to face Washburn in the regular season finale. Central Missouri plays Lindenwood and Missouri Western at home.
